S 1831 · 96th Congress · Taxation

A bill to am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1954 to provide that in certain cases the net operating loss carryover period for a taxpayer who ceases to be real estate investment trust shall be the same as the net operating loss carryover period for a taxpayer who continues to be real estate investment trust.

Introduced 1979-09-28· Sponsored by Sen. Talmadge, Herman E. [D-GA]· Senate

Latest: Referred to Senate Committee on Finance.(1979-09-28)

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Amends the Internal Revenue Code to provide that the net operating loss carryover period for a taxpaying entity which ceases to be a real estate investment trust shall be the same as the net operating loss carryover period for an entity which continues to qualify as a real estate investment trust.…
